Subject: Memtrace cut-over complete

Team,

Cut-over to Memtrace v2 for GPU memory profiling finished last night. Old v1 agents are disabled; any tickets referencing v1 dashboards should be closed as resolved-by-migration. Sampling overhead is now under 2% and allocation traces include kernel names. Known gap: profiles older than 30 days were not migrated. Point customers at the v2 docs for setup questions. For reference when troubleshooting, the agent now runs with the following configuration.

settings of bagaf-bawip:
[aldax]
port = 5000
region = south-4
host = aldax.brasklabs.corp
team = brivan
timeout_ms = 2000
retries = 2

Subject: Handover — PickPath optimizer DB

Hi Darla,

Before I go on leave, here's what the on-call engineer needs for the PickPath pick-list optimizer at the Grelton warehouse. The nightly optimization job reads bin locations from the routing database and writes ranked pick sequences back. If the job hangs, kill it and rerun manually — it's idempotent. To connect for manual runs, use the string below.

primary connection of hadug-baweg = cockroachdb://praax_svc:5mJRvTW4BD2hGN@db-e95c.tolvaqdyn.corp:5432/eliok

## Step 6: Archive Cold Storage Buckets

Once the retention scan completes, move any bucket flagged `cold` into the archive tier using the `vaultmove` tool. Run it from the ops jump host only; it will compress, checksum, and relocate each bucket in order. Expect roughly ten minutes per terabyte. Don't delete the source buckets — the tool handles cleanup after verification passes. The archive manifest must be signed before the job is accepted, using the deploy key provided below.

release key, taduf-yajef: bky13_uGiieNoy5KKUY

Runbook: Pennywhistle notification fan-out backpressure. When the fan-out workers fall behind, the outbox table balloons and delivery latency spikes — you'll see it first in the Dovetail queue-depth graph. Don't just scale workers; check whether a single noisy tenant is flooding the topic, and throttle them via the tenant config first. If you do scale, bump FANOUT_WORKERS in the deploy env, redeploy, and watch for drain within ten minutes. The workers authenticate to the broker with a credential set on the next line of the env file.

env line for tagaf-yahif: LEDGER_TOKEN29=a7e22fd0ee7d43436e62c1c3439fb